Brickworks in Jin Cheng put into operation

[May 2008] After the realization of the project in Yang Quan, a further production line planned and realized by KELLER HCW has now been successfully put into operation in China. The scope of delivery of the technological leader based in Ibbenbüren-Laggenbeck comprises two production lines including cutting machine, turnover device, Cella-Flex, setting machine and unloading equipment. One of the production lines has already been commissioned at the beginning of May and is producing brick sizes such as 240 × 115 × 90 mm, 240 × 115 × 53 mm, 240 × 115 × 240 mm and 190 × 115 × 90 mm.

The customer Jin Cheng Kangsha Building Material Co. Ltd. belongs to the Jin Cheng Coal Group, which is is situated in the South of Shanxi Province and is one of the biggest coal mines in China. The new brick factory processes dykite as well as flue ash and is designed for an output of approx. 20.000 Chinese bricks per hour and production line.

"The plant in Jin Cheng is one of the biggest plants of that type in China. By handling the projects in Yang Quan, Jin Cheng and Urumqi, we were able to strengthen our position as a leading supplier of large import machinery and plants on the hard-fought Chinese market. Especially the cooperation with keyria China has proved its worth. Ma Tao, specialist for automation at keyria China, has been managing the project from the very beginning and will gladly offer our customers a fast and competent after-sales service." Linde Zhang, head of the Representative Office of KELLER HCW in Beijing, states.
